2016-11-20 7 views
0

Ich benutze Azure zum ersten Mal, um eine Web-App bereitzustellen. Genauer gesagt verwende ich den Docker Container Service, um dies zu tun. Ich habe bereits eine Instanz davon bereitgestellt. Aber ich möchte auch zwei weitere Instanzen derselben Web-App bereitstellen. Ich möchte, dass jede Instanz eine andere URL hat. Was ist der beste Weg, dies zu tun? Muss ich für jede neue Instanz einen neuen Containerdienst hinzufügen und die Schritte wiederholen, die ich für die Bereitstellung der ersten Instanz ausgeführt habe?Azure Docker Container Service Mehrere Instanzen

Antwort

0

Wie bei Azure Container Service (ACS),

Sie wählen einen Behälter Orchestrierung heißt Swarm, DC \ OS und Kubernetes (Weil Erstellen von Replikaten funktioniert anders in jeder von ihnen).

Bei Swarm dann entweder über einen separaten Applikationsbehälter für die gleiche Anwendung mit einem anderen Endpunkt und verwenden automatische Erkennungsfunktion für verschiedene URL (s) erstellen oder einen Reverse-Proxy-Load-Balancer wie Nginx wählen, welche funktioniert auf der gleichen URL, aber auf einem anderen Port (Mein Blog here könnte Ihnen helfen).

Erstellen von Repliken in einem Cluster verwendet werden, für Load Balancing, Routing Mesh-, Skalierung und Rollen Updates usw.

Verwandte Themen